Ukraine - Import of Sulphonated Hydrocarbons
Since 2014, Ukraine Import of Sulphonated Hydrocarbons fell by 13.1% year on year. With $195,238.45 in 2019, the country was number 84 among other countries in Import of Sulphonated Hydrocarbons. Ukraine is overtaken by Ghana, which was number 83 at $200,400.3 and is followed by Lithuania with $172,977. France topped the ranking with $97,306,158.36 in 2019, -3.6% versus 2018. China, United States and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Senegal witnessed the best average annual growth at +835.5% per year, while Tanzania witnessed the worst performance at -58.9% per year.
